What about for the threads? What should I get for that?
Gudebrod probably has the best selection of colors. Pac Bay thread is really good and so is the Fishhawk brand but they don't have the color selection that gudebrod has. If you want the brightest colors get the nylon in whatever color you want and then use Color Preserver on it after they're wrapped. The NCP version of thread just isn't as bright as the nylon's but if you don't use CP on it the lighter colors with turn translucent. There's a lot of thread out there and they are all good threads you just need to figure out which one has YOUR color.
